I have yet to find any way to get rid of it without paying someone to ...For any given projector, the width of the image (W) relative to the throw distance (D) is know as the throw ratio D/W or distance over width. So for example, the most common projector throw ratio is 2.0. This means that for each foot of image width, the projector needs to be 2 feet away or D/W = 2/1 = 2.0. Some electronics contain hazardous materials, including lead, mercury, arsenic, and cadmium. You cannot dispose of these electronics, also called e-waste, with your regular trash or recycling. E-waste includes: Computers and Computer Accessories. Cables, cords, and wiring permanently fixed to a device. Desktop towers and monitors. Throwing away your old TV should be the last option on your mind. With so many other opportunities, you really don’t need to toss it in the trash.Recycle It. One of the most environmentally beneficial options, TV recycling allows the components and materials — inside and out — of your old television to be reused. Metals, plastics, glass, circuit boards, and other elements of the unit can all be recycled for reuse. Feb 15, 2024 · Best Buy in particular accepts CRTs under 32 inches and flatscreen LED TVs under 50 inches—for a $30 fee. But that's a small price to pay for a clear conscience. Best Buy also offers a haul-away service when you replace your old TV with a new one. The haul-away fee is only $39.99, which is great, assuming you need to buy a new TV. Electronics Recycling Collection Programs. Various counties, municipalities, municipal authorities, environmental advocacy organizations and commercial waste haulers operate or sponsor sites or events where citizens can drop off waste electronic devices or equipment that are prohibited from disposal at municipal waste facilities by the Covered Device Recycling Act, Act 108 of 2010. Set electronic items out on Garbage collection day for pick-up 0.5 metre (2 feet) away from your Garbage Bin. Please avoid setting out items in bad weather. Make sure the items can be seen by the collections crews. Put large electronic items, such as computer monitors and televisions, on the ground.To find out how to properly dispose of an item, use the Bindicator.
